Correction to: Nature Communications https://doi.org/10.1038/s41467-023-36883-5, published online 03 April 2023
The original version of this Article contained an error in Fig. 2, in which “Y328A” was wrongly labelled as “W352A” in panel E, and in Fig. 3, in which residues “N42”, “N265” and “N268” were wrongly labelled as “Q42”, “Q265” and “Q268” in panel C. These have been corrected in both the PDF and HTML versions of the Article.
In the main text, in the first paragraph of the Results in the section “Ligand-free outward-facing structure”, “Gln264” was wrongly described as “Asn264” in both the PDF and HTML versions of the Article.
The original version of the Supplementary Information associated with this Article contained an error in Supplementary Fig. 5a, in which the legend for the plots was missing. The HTML has been updated to include a corrected version of the Supplementary Information.
